The '''four Kings''' – '''[[Daisy]]''', '''[[Mocking Bird]]''', '''[[Dragon Chef]]''' and '''[[Murray]]''' – are the rulers of the four lands that compose [[the Glade of Dreams]] in ''[[Rayman Origins]]''. When [[Polokus|Bubble Dreamer]] started having nightmares again, the Kings fell under their influence, and became gigantic, evil monsters. [[Rayman]] and his friends must track down these four monsters and defeat them. When they do, the monsters revert to the small, benevolent creatures they originally were, and begin projecting a ray of energy across the sea to the [[Dreamer's Door]]. These rays are focused by four [[nymph]]s, each of whom corresponds to one of the Kings. When the four Kings have been freed and enough [[Electoon]]s have been collected, the Dreamer's Door opens, allowing the heroes to pass through to the [[Moody Clouds]] – the final land of the main game. In [[The Reveal]], the final part of this land, the heroes must fight mechanical recreations of the [[Daisy]] and the [[Mocking Bird]] (neither of which are quite as powerful as the original).

In [[Mystical Pique]], the level preceding and connected to [[Moody Clouds]], the heroes encounter the [[Golem]], an enormous stone monster whom they must defeat. He appears to be the ruler of his land, but does not seem to be counted as one of the Kings. The Golem is essentially a gigantic version of the [[stone man|stone men]], which is the same concept behind [[Mr Stone]], a boss in [[Rayman 1|the original game]]. When defeated, the Golem simply falls apart rather than reverting into a friendly character.
